- Broccoli rabe, also called rapini, is more leafy than regular heads of broccoli, and is high in calcium.

1 teaspoon olive oil
1/4 pound shiitake mushrooms, halved (about 1 cup)
1 large onion, diced
5 cups broccoli rabe, chopped (about 2 bunches)
4 cups red cabbage, chopped (about one medium head)
4 garlic cloves, minced
3/4 teaspoon sea salt
Makes 6 servings.
Heat large skillet on medium to medium-high heat and add oil. Saute mushrooms for a few minutes until
all liquid is cooked off, then add the onion. Cook for about 5 minutes.
Add chopped broccoli rabe and cook a few more minutes.
Add chopped cabbage, and cook for about 10 minutes. Lastly, add garlic, and cook another few minutes.
Season with sea salt at end, and cook one minute.

VARIATIONS:
- Add some sliced carrots after the onion.

Per serving: 99 Calories; 1g Fat (8% calories from fat); 4g Protein; 22g Carbohydrate; 0mg Cholesterol; 252mg
Sodium
